For those of you into some "rare track" it has been noted above that the Picc is closed west of Hammersmith. This will involve westbound trains departing Barons Court as normal but then using the Barons Court "centre loop" to terminate in the usual eastbound platform at Hammersmith.

One bit of LU track even I have yet to traverse!
